Why is Ravi Ashwin indebted to MS Dhoni for rest of his life? Off-spinner reveals

Ravi Ashwin started his Indian Premier League (IPL) career with Chennai Super Kings (CSK).
Ace Indian off-spinner Ravi Ashwin rose to fame when Chennai Super Kings (CSK) unleashed him in the Indian Premier League (IPL) during 2009. Starting from an unknown entity to now only the second Indian cricketer with 500 test wickets for India, Ashwin had a tremendous journey in his career. Ashwin is currently part of the Rajasthan Royals (RR) camp in the IPL.
Ravichandran Ashwin believes that he is indebted to MS Dhoni for giving him an opportunity. Ashwin was part of Chennai Super Kings and rubbed shoulders with foreign stars and legendary names like Muttiah Muralitharan, Mathew Hayden, Makhaya Ntini, and Andrew Flintoff in CSK camp. Ashwin is grateful for the opportunities he got from CSK skipper Dhoni.
Ashwin felicitated by TNCA
Ravi Ashwin, who recently completed 500 test wickets for India, was felicitated for achieving the landmark by Tamil Nadu Cricket Association (TNCA). Ashwin completed 500 test wickets for India in the recently concluded test series against England and he also became 16th Indian cricketer to play 100 or more test matches during the series. Ashwin ended up as the highest wicket-taker of the series with 26 scalps to his name.
While speaking at the event, Ashwin lauded CSK captain Dhoni for giving him opportunities. Ashwin said, “I am indebted to Dhoni for the rest of my life for what he gave me. He gave me an opportunity with the new ball to go head on with Chris Gayle and 17 years later Anil bhai would be talking about the same episode.” CSK captain Dhoni was extremely confident of using Ashwin against Chris Gayle when he was batting at his peak and scoring runs freely.
Ravi Ashwin also revealed that he had a bit of doubt over his chances when he saw Muralitharan in the same team. Ashwin added, “In 2008, I met all the greats (in CSK dressing room) Mathew Hayden and MS Dhoni. I sat through (IPL) 2008. I was a nobody then, where am I to play in a team that had Muttiah Muralitharan,” CSK will played the curtain raiser of the IPL 2024 against Royal Challengers Bangalore (RCB).
